TricorBraun International Expands China Office And International Capabilities

TricorBraun, one of the world’s leading suppliers of packaging, has expanded and enhanced its operation in Guangzhou, Guangdong, China.

 

“TricorBraun has a rich history of providing superior domestic packaging options for its customers. With this expanded China facility, we are investing in a workflow process providing complete real-time interface with our domestic design and engineering facilities. The new facility is staffed with skilled personnel and a first-class quality lab to bring to our customers custom and unique packaging options from around the world – options not available from our core domestic supply base,” said Keith Strope, president & CEO of TricorBraun.

 

The facility is staffed with Asian-based professionals providing sourcing expertise, project management, factory qualification and engineering services committed to supplying TricorBraun’s customers with the highest quality packaging components from international sources.

 

The company marked the move of its China office with a grand opening celebration on May 17, which was attended by Mr. Strope and TricorBraun executives George Dempsey, Jim Moseley, Doug Kliska, David Kettler, Samson Fok (managing director at the Guangzhou office), Andrew Bottene and Maurice Borras.

 

TricorBraun has 32 offices in the United States, Canada and Asia.
